World in Prayer, Dec. 11th
Stir up your power, Lord Christ, and come. With your abundant grace and might, free us from the sin that would obstruct your mercy, that willingly we might bear your redeeming love to all the world.
We long for this stirring, O God, as we look around our world in this holy season of Advent, as we see the darkness into which we long for your light of justice and hope to shine.
- In the United States, where both black and white have been deeply affected by the deaths of young black men at the hands of the police.
We pray for them all.
- In the death of Palestinian cabinet minister, Ziad Abu Ain, in a clash with Israeli troops during a rally on the West Bank.
We pray for them all.
- In the legal confrontation between big Pharma and the government of India over the push for the restructuring of India’s drug patent laws, which would be at the expense of the poor.
We pray for them all.
- In the economic report that there are an estimated 2.4 billion people worldwide living on less than $2 per day, even as the wealth of the wealthy grows exponentially.
We pray for them all.
Stir up your power, Lord Christ, and come.
We long for this stirring, O God, as we look into the darkness of these winter nights and seek for the light of justice.
- In the revelations about the use by of extreme interrogation techniques- torture-
by the American CIA, in spite of supposed adherence to the Geneva Convention against torture.
Our hearts are heavy as we pray.
- In the extremities of weather across the globe, with people suffering the effects of storms in the Philippines and the eastern United States and California.
Our hearts are heavy as we pray.
- In the continued arrests of pro-democracy demonstrators in Hong Kong.
Our hearts are heavy as we pray.
- In the report released in Brazil about the systematic murder and torture in the 20th century by the military dictatorship.
Our hearts are heavy as we pray.
Stir up your power, Lord Christ, and come.
We long for this stirring, O God, as we look into the darkness, and seek for the light of hope.
- In the just-concluded meeting of officials from 158 countries in Vienna, Austria, where they set the goal of working toward a world free of nuclear weapons.
We pray with hopeful hearts.
- In Lima, Peru, where diplomats from 196 countries are gathered for talks on climate change, with the possibility of a historic agreement on combating global warming.
We pray with hopeful hearts.
Gather all of these concerns into your loving, compassionate, eminently just arms, O God, for they are too heavy for us to bear alone. We rest in your promise to be with us always, and we long for the coming again of the Prince of Peace, the Mighty Counsellor, the Immanuel.
Stir up your power, Lord Christ, and come. Let it be so. Amen
